Homework Statement


A boy puts a 250kg elephant on a piece of carpeting and slides it across the floor by exerting a horizontal force of 425N on the elephant



Homework Equations


Ff = uKFn


The Attempt at a Solution


Fn = Fg
Fnet = Fap - Ff
Fnet = 425 - Ff
ma = 425 - uKFn
250a = 425 - uK(2450)
